Q. Which is the kind of muscle tissue that helps to push the food down through the esophagus?
The esophageal wall in its superior portion is made of skeletal striated muscle the inferior portion is made of smooth muscle in the intermediate portion there are skeletal smooth and striated muscles all of these muscles are important to push the food down towards the stomach.
